Job Summary
The Learning & Development (L&D) Specialist is responsible for designing, implementing, and managing training and development programs that enhance employee skills, performance, and organizational capability.
The role focuses on identifying learning needs, delivering impactful learning solutions, and supporting continuous professional development across the organization.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ct training needs analysis to identify skill gaps and development requirements across departments
- Design and develop engaging learning programs, workshops, and training materials (online and classroom-based)
- Coordinate and deliver training sessions, including onboarding, soft skills, leadership, and functional training
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ders to align learning initiatives with business objectives
- Manage external training vendors, consultants, and learning platforms where required
- Monitor and evaluate training effectiveness using feedback, assessments, and performance metrics
- Maintain training records, reports, and learning management systems (LMS)
- Support career development frameworks, succession planning, and talent development initiatives
- Promote a culture of continuous learning and professional growth within the organization
- Stay updated with industry trends and best practices in learning and development
Qualifications & Experience
-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Psychology, or a related field
- 3–5 years of experience in Learning & Development, Training, or HR roles
- Strong experience in instructional design and training delivery
- Familiarity with Learning Management Systems (LMS) and e-learning tools
- Certification in L&D (e.g., CIPD, ATD) is an advantage
